[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]Having been in a similar accident (hit while turning left across traffic on a busy street), my own experience was that the other driver's conduct - speed, distraction, etc - was immaterial from the point of view of the law. The driver who is turning into traffic is the one responsible for making sure that conditions are safe to do so (as the PP said, an absolute duty to yield). Our car was hit broadside by a driver as we crossed Conn Ave, and the police filed a citation against me within hours for a reckless turn (or some such language.) When I questioned whether they had looked to see if the other driver was speeding or using a cell phone, they said that the law made any other factors irrelevant. The citation was effectively automatic. I don't know if this is how it will play out in the River Road crash, but I know that I never ever forget that it's MY responsibility to only pull into a lane of traffic when it is absolutely safe to do so.
